Ehecatotontli

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Group of gods from Aztec mythology
For otherwise, see Ehecatl.

Ehecatotontli[1] is an Aztec group of gods that are forms of Ehecatl.[2] [3] [4] They are also known as Ehecacoamixtli.[citation needed ] The Ehecatotontli are Mictlanpachecatl, Cihuatecayotl, Tlalocayotl, and Huitztlampaehecatl.
